一、链表操作类题目
链表回文验证是近两年高频考点,要求以O(n)时间复杂度和O(1)空间复杂度实现。典型解法采用快慢指针定位中点,反转后半链表后比对节点值,该题曾出现在2025年3月的后台开发实习岗笔试中。
- 快慢指针确定链表中间节点
- 反转后半部分链表
- 同步遍历比较节点值
二、数组与字符串处理
高频题目包括:
- 两数之和(哈希表实现)
- 滑动窗口最大值(双端队列)
- 字符串编辑距离(动态规划)
其中数据清洗类题目曾出现MySQL与Pandas工具的选择题,考察数据处理基本功。
三、树与图结构算法
二叉树层序遍历、最近公共祖先等问题出现频率较高。2025年校招中出现过带权二叉树最大路径和的变种题,需结合DFS递归求解。
- 二叉搜索树验证
- 图的拓扑排序
- 红黑树平衡原理
四、动态规划与数学题
背包问题及其变种题在笔试中占比约15%,数学题常涉及概率计算与逻辑推理。例如2025年真题出现过经典的过桥问题,要求4人17分钟内过桥,考察最优策略设计能力。
导数计算等基础数学题虽难度中等,但需注意几何意义的解释,这类题目常作为区分候选人基本功的考点。
准备腾讯云技术岗笔试需重点掌握链表、树结构的进阶操作,同时加强动态规划与边界条件处理能力。建议结合LeetCode热门题目进行专题训练,并注意编程实现的时空复杂度优化。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/719535.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。